From The Past Pages Of Dawn: 1976: Fifty Years Ago: $140m from ADB

KARACHI: Pakistan is expected to receive loans in the range of 120 to 140 million dollars from the Asian Development Bank during the current ... year. This was stated by the Federal Finance Minister, Rana Mohammad Hanif … yesterday morning [April 25] on his return from Jakarta where he had led Pakistan’s delegation to the … meeting of the Board of Governors of the Bank… . He said in 1974 Pakistan was the single largest beneficiary from the Bank while last year it was the second largest borrower.

[Meanwhile, as reported by news agencies from Cairo,] China has attached no conditions to the development of military or economic cooperation with Egyptian Vice-President Hosni Mubarak, who left Shanghai yesterday [April 24] after a ... visit to China, said a statement reported here… . A military protocol signed between the two countries … would take effect immediately… . Mr Mubarak said Chinese Premier Hua Kuo-feng had assured him that China supported Egypt at the economic and military levels ... to help it liberate its (Israeli) occupied territory. … His visit followed an Egyptian decision … to abrogate a 15-year friendship treaty with the [USSR].
